June has been a very interesting month. It started a little slow with the silver bite, but the Lake Trout action was great. Then we transitioned to unbelievable action with Atlantic Salmon and Domestic Rainbows. This past weekend the King Salmon and Steelhead Trout appeared. The fish are incredibly beautiful and big this year as our forage base seems to be bountiful with both Smelt and Alewife's.
